在当今数字化办公和远程协作日益普及的背景下,虚拟私人网络(VPN)已成为企业与个人用户保障数据安全、实现跨地域访问的重要工具,许多用户在实际使用中常遇到延迟高、带宽不足、连接不稳定等问题,这些问题往往源于对VPN性能机制的理解不足,作为网络工程师,我将从技术原理出发,深入剖析影响VPN性能的核心因素,并提供切实可行的优化方案,帮助用户显著提升网络体验。
理解VPN性能的关键指标至关重要,常见的性能参数包括吞吐量(Throughput)、延迟(Latency)、抖动(Jitter)和丢包率(Packet Loss),这些指标直接影响用户的感知体验,例如视频会议卡顿、文件下载缓慢或网页加载失败,造成性能瓶颈的因素主要包括以下几个方面:
加密算法开销:大多数VPN协议(如OpenVPN、IPsec、WireGuard)依赖加密技术确保通信安全,但加密和解密过程会占用大量CPU资源,尤其是在低端设备或高并发场景下,可能导致处理延迟上升,AES-256加密虽然安全性高,但相比轻量级算法如ChaCha20,计算成本更高。
网络带宽限制:即使服务器端带宽充足,若客户端所在网络存在带宽瓶颈(如家庭宽带限速、Wi-Fi干扰),也会导致整体性能下降,多跳路由(即数据经过多个中间节点)可能进一步压缩可用带宽。
协议选择不当:不同协议的效率差异显著,传统的PPTP因安全性差已不推荐使用;而OpenVPN虽灵活但配置复杂,且基于TCP传输易受丢包影响;相比之下,WireGuard采用现代加密算法和UDP传输,在低延迟和高吞吐方面表现优异,适合移动用户。
地理位置与服务器负载:连接到距离过远的服务器会增加物理延迟(RTT),同时服务器过载会导致响应变慢,选择就近且负载均衡的节点至关重要。
针对上述问题,可采取以下优化措施:
提升VPN性能并非单一技术动作,而是系统工程,通过科学评估、合理配置与持续优化,不仅能解决当前痛点,更能为未来的远程办公、云计算和物联网场景打下坚实基础,作为网络工程师,我们应以数据驱动决策,让安全与效率并行不悖。
